Meet Cherie

 

Cherie Strudwick
Artist. Minister. Creator of Art By Cherie.

I’m Cherie Strudwick—artist, ordained minister, and lifelong seeker of the
sacred. For over five decades, I’ve walked beside others through seasons of
faith, grief, growth, and grace. Art By Cherie is where my call to ministry and
my love of creative expression gently meet.

My journey didn’t begin in a studio, but in a childhood dream. At just seven
years old, living in a homeless refuge with my family, I had a vivid vision of
myself as an elderly woman, surrounded by the wounded and the weeping. As
I reached out to touch them, they were healed. That dream became a guiding
light—a divine seed that shaped my life’s purpose.

After school, I studied Dress Design at the National Art School in Darlinghurst,
NSW Australia, and went on to work in the fashion industry with labels like
Gasoline Alley and Sportsgirl. I later created my own modular furniture line,
Linea, and ran a successful interior design business. Creativity has always
been my language—it flows through everything I do.

At the heart of it all is ministry. I’ve served as an ordained minister in the
Uniting Church in Australia, both locally and overseas, offering spiritual care,
leadership, and deep companionship. My faith is rooted in Jesus’ teaching,
shaped by mystical experience, and nourished by the quiet presence of God
in the ordinary.
